my dudes, no, don't do this to yourselves

adjustable armrests are a must-have. do not pass go, do not collect $200. however cheap/shoddy your chair is, for your health, you require adjustable height, adjustable armrests, and an adjustable back-rest.

no task chairs
no fixed armrests
no "executive" anything
